About This Opportunity

The Fleur Knowsley Law Scholarship was established in 2017 by alumna Fleur Knowsley (Class of 2003), to provide financial support to New Zealand's brightest young law students experiencing disadvantage. The scholarship provides financial support to a 200- or 300-level LLB or LLB Hons student who meets the criteria, to ensure they are able to continue their law degree at Te Herenga Waka—Victoria University of Wellington. Preference is given to applicants who come from a diverse or minority background and those demonstrating disadvantage, which may include economic, educational, or social obstacles. Examples of qualifying circumstances include coming from a low-income, single-parent, or rurally-isolated family environment, attending a low-decile school, being raised in a family where English was a second language, or coming from a family in which few or no members have attended university. The scholarship is valued at $8,000 towards tuition fees for one year and supports students facing significant obstacles in their pursuit of legal education.
